Windows and Doors in the UK: A Comprehensive Guide
The selection of doors and windows is an essential aspect of home building and construction and restoration in the UK. They not just affect the looks of a home however also its energy effectiveness, security, and comfort. In this article, we will check out the various kinds of windows and doors offered in the UK, their materials, advantages, and energy scores, along with some frequently asked questions.
Kinds of Windows
Windows can be found in a variety of styles and products, each offering distinct advantages. Listed below, we cover some of the most popular types:

Energy effectiveness is an essential consideration when selecting windows and doors. The ideal choice can considerably lower heating costs and improve convenience in the home. In the UK, windows and doors are usually rated utilizing the Energy Savings Trust’s system, which designates a ranking from A to G, where A is the most effective.

Products such as uPVC, wood, and aluminum are common choices. uPVC is popular for its cost-effectiveness and low upkeep, while wood provides a traditional aesthetic however requires regular upkeep. Aluminum is strong and modern, perfect for larger frames.
How do I know if I require new windows or doors?
Indications include drafts, problem opening systems, condensation in between panes, or noticeable heat loss. If the looks are substantially aged or harmed, it might also be time to consider replacements.
What is the typical life-span of windows and doors?
Typically, windows can last anywhere from 15 to thirty years, depending on the product and upkeep. Doors can last longer, but wear and tear from exposure may require replacements faster.
Are energy-efficient windows and doors worth the investment?
Yes, they can substantially minimize energy expenses, enhance comfort, and increase the worth of a residential or commercial property. Numerous homeowners find that the savings often balance out the upfront expense within a couple of years.
